Mold Testing Services

If you fear you may have mold in your home or office, it’s essential to know that mold inspection and testing is the best way to identify a problem. Our professional mold inspector will visually inspect the property and test for water penetration. They’ll look for signs of mold growth on walls, ceilings, floors, and other surfaces in the building. Before determining an appropriate course of action, the inspector will also check for conducive conditions, including humidity, temperature, light, and air quality.

Mold Clearance Protocol

Mold is a fungus that grows indoors and outdoors and thrives in moist or humid environments. While mold is a naturally occurring element, it causes serious health risks to humans and animals if left unchecked. That’s why having a mold protocol in place at your business is important. It is important to identify and assess the risk factors contributing to mold growth in your particular environment to begin a mold protocol. Once we have done that, we can suggest a plan to remove the mold, remediate the affected area, or even manage risk factors to prevent future growth. Consultation or Asbestos

Asbestos is a natural mineral used in various industrial and commercial products due to its resistance to heat, fire, and chemicals. While it is no longer used in new products, asbestos may still be present in older buildings and products. Asbestos fibers can cause serious health problems if inhaled, so it is important to have any potential asbestos-containing materials (ACM) tested by a licensed professional.

If ACM is found to be present in your home or business, a plan needs to be developed for safely removing or mitigating the risk of asbestos exposure.
